Common Causes of Shareholder Disputes
Several factors can trigger disputes among shareholders, including disagreements over dividend policies, perceived breaches of fiduciary duty, and conflicts of interest. Additionally, disputes may arise from issues related to share valuation, buyouts, or mergers and acquisitions. Recognizing these triggers early can help shareholders take proactive measures to address potential conflicts before they impact the business.
